Eye inflammation might not be a sign of anything serious. Some individuals usually have red eyes. Nevertheless, soreness can be an indication of dryness or swelling influencing the outside or internal aspect of the eyes. A sudden intense red spot can suggest a busted capillary, which is not typically concerning yet becomes a worry about reoccurrence.


An evaluation includes a vision evaluation and slit light test, however may include a dilated exam. Eye discomfort can be an indication of a neighborhood eye concern like dry eye, episcleritis which is swelling of the eye wall or intraocular swelling called uveitis. Frustrations as well as sinus disease also can trigger eye discomfort.


Eye stress should be assessed to guarantee there is no proof of glaucoma. Ophthalmology is the branch of medication that deals with the medical and also medical therapies of the eye. An ophthalmologist is a clinical doctor (MD and also FRCSC) and also they differ from eye doctors and also lens in their degrees of training and in what they can identify and treat. Ophthalmologists are leaders of the eye care group as a result of their length of training and specialization.

This innovative training permits eye doctors to identify and deal with a bigger variety of conditions than optometrists and opticians. Because of this, they are taken into consideration to be both surgical as well as clinical specialists. An ophthalmologist diagnoses and also treats all eye illness, executes eye surgical procedure and prescribes and fits glasses as well as call lenses to fix vision problems.

While eye doctors are trained to care for all eye issues and conditions, lots of eye doctors concentrate on a certain location of medical or medical eye treatment. This person is called a sub-specialist. He or she generally completes 1 or 2 years of extra, more thorough training called a fellowship in among the main sub-specialty locations such as glaucoma, clinical retina, medical retina, cornea, pediatrics, neuro-ophthalmology, uveitis, oculoplastic, as well as reduced vision as well as others.

An optometrist is not a clinical physician.


They are certified visit their website to exercise optometry, which mostly includes carrying out eye tests and also vision examinations, recommending and also dispensing corrective lenses, spotting certain eye irregularities, and also prescribing particular medicines for some eye conditions. Opticians are technicians educated to make, validate as well as fit eyeglass lenses and also frameworks, contact lenses, and also other devices to deal with vision.
